Transaction 662977272c71fd8c5453b69f49383261db9dc4b4114f3ed1e9dd01b5f41b2252
1 Input
1 Output
-
662977272c71fd8c5453b69f49383261db9dc4b4114f3ed1e9dd01b5f41b2252:0
- value
- 23749
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ec35107c81fd8a5726441572fc3aa1a9fcd609fd
- address
- bc1qas63qlyplk99wfjyz4e0cw4p487dvz0axuyeps